The Nike Air Trainer SC II Gets the Sneakerboot Treatment
So you can wear the Swoosh throughout the winter.
Nike seems to be turning all of its applicable silhouettes into sneakerboots this season, ensuring that you’ll still be rocking the Swoosh in knee-deep snow this winter. Its latest convert is the Air Trainer SC II, which gets an extended ankle collar constructed of mesh. To amp up the warmth factor, the shoe is fitted with cushioned socklining. This iteration gets a pretty standard colorway of black set atop a gray sole, completed with hints of red. A hidden layer of 3M covers the ankle extension and Swoosh, offering reflective protection in the depths of the night. Expect this silhouette to hit Nike retailers just in time for the winter.
